C ++ simple implementation of address book management system

#include <iostream>
#include <stdlib.h>
#include <string>
using namespace std;
#define MAX 1000

//联系人结构体
struct Person {
    string M_name;      //姓名
    int M_sex;          //性别:1男 2女
    int M_age;          //年龄
    string M_phone;     //电话
    string M_address;       //地址
};

//通讯录结构体
struct Addressbooks {
    struct Person personArray[MAX]; //通讯录中保持的联系人数组
    int M_size;                     //通讯录中人员个数
};



//   展示菜单功能
void showMenu() {
     cout << "******************************" << endl;
     cout << "***** 1. 添 加 联 系 人 ******" << endl;
     cout << "***** 2. 显 示 联 系 人 ******" << endl;
     cout << "***** 3. 删 除 联 系 人 ******" << endl;
     cout << "***** 4. 查 找 联 系 人 ******" << endl;
     cout << "***** 5. 修 改 联 系 人 ******" << endl;
     cout << "***** 6. 清 空 联 系 人 ******" << endl;
     cout << "***** 0. 退 出 通 讯 录 ******" << endl;
     cout << "******************************" << endl;
}

//0. 退出通讯录
void exitMenu() {
    cout << "欢迎下次使用" << endl;
    system("pause");
    return;
}

//1. 添加联系人
void writePerson(Addressbooks *abs, int pos) {
    //姓名
    string name;
    cout << "请输入姓名:" << endl;
    cin >> name;
    abs->personArray[pos].M_name = name;

    cout << "请输入性别" << endl;
    cout << "1 -- 男" << endl;
    cout << "2 -- 女" << endl;
    //性别
    int sex = 0;
    while(true) {
        cin >> sex;
        if(sex == 1 || sex == 2) {
            abs->personArray[pos].M_sex = sex;
            break;
        }
        cout << "输入有误,请重新输入";
    }
    //年龄
    cout << "请输入年龄:" << endl;
    int age = 0;
    cin >> age;
    abs->personArray[pos].M_age = age;
    //联系电话
    cout << "请输入联系电话:" << endl;
    string phone = "";
    cin >> phone;
    abs->personArray[pos].M_phone = phone;
    //家庭住址
    cout << "请输入家庭地址: " << endl;
    string address = "";
    cin >> address;
    abs->personArray[pos].M_address = address;

    if(!name.empty() && sex && age && !phone.empty() && !address.empty()) {
        cout << "添加成功" << endl;
        system("pause");
        system("cls");
    }
}
void addPerson(Addressbooks *abs) {
    //判断电话本是否满了
    int pos = abs ->M_size;
    if(pos == MAX) {
        cout << "通讯录已满,无法添加" << endl;
        return;
    } else {
        cout << pos << endl;
        writePerson(abs, pos);
        abs->M_size++; //更新通讯录人数
        //cout << abs->M_size << endl;
    }
}

//2. 显示联系人
void printPerson(Addressbooks *abs, int pos) {
    cout << "姓名:" << abs->personArray[pos].M_name << "\t";
    cout << "性别: " << (abs->personArray[pos].M_sex == 1 ? "男" : "女") << "\t";
    cout << "年龄: " << abs->personArray[pos].M_age << "\t";
    cout << "电话:" << abs->personArray[pos].M_phone << "\t";
    cout << "住址:" << abs->personArray[pos].M_address << endl;
}

void showPerson(Addressbooks *abs) {
    if(abs->M_size == 0) {
        cout << " 当前记录为空" << endl;
    } else {
        for(int i = 0; i < abs->M_size; i++) {
            printPerson(abs, i);
        }
    }
    system("pause");
    system("cls");
}

//3. 删除联系人
int isExist(Addressbooks *abs, string name) {
    for(int i = 0; i < i; i++) {
        if(abs->personArray[i].M_name == name) {
            return i;
        }
    }
    return -1;
}

void deletePerson(Addressbooks *abs){
    cout << "请输入您要删除的联系人" << endl;
    string name;
    cin >> name;

    int ret = isExist(abs, name);
    if(ret != -1) {
        for(int i = ret; i <abs->M_size; i++) {
            abs->personArray[i] = abs->personArray[i + 1];
        }
        abs->M_size--;
        cout << "删除成功" << endl;
    } else {
        cout << "查无此人" << endl;
    }

    system("pause");
    system("cls");
}
//4. 查找联系人
void findPerson(Addressbooks *abs) {
    cout << "请输入您要查找的联系人" << endl;
    string name;
    cin >> name;

    int ret = isExist(abs, name);
    if(ret != -1) {
        printPerson(abs, ret);
    } else {
        cout << "查无此人" << endl;
    }
    system("pause");
    system("cls");
}

//5. 修改联系人
void modifyPerson(Addressbooks *abs) {
    cout << "请输入您要修改的联系人" << endl;
    string name;
    cin >> name;

    int ret = isExist(abs, name);
    if(ret != -1) {
        writePerson(abs, ret);
        cout << "修改成功" << endl;
    } else {
        cout << "查无此人" << endl;
    }
    system("pause");
    system("cls");
}

//6. 清空联系人
void cleanPerson(Addressbooks *abs) {
    abs->M_size = 0;
    cout << "通讯录已清空" << endl;
    system("pause");
    system("cls");
}

int main() {
    Addressbooks abs;   //创建通讯录
    abs.M_size = 0;     //初始化通讯录中人数
    int select = 0;     //选择的序号

    while(true) {
        showMenu();
        cin >> select;
        switch(select) {
            case 1: //添加联系人
                addPerson(&abs);
                break;
            case 2: //显示联系人
                showPerson(&abs);
                break;
            case 3: //删除联系人
                deletePerson(&abs);
                break;
            case 4: //查找联系人
                findPerson(&abs);
                break;
            case 5: //修改联系人
                modifyPerson(&abs);
                break;
            case 6: //清空联系人
                cleanPerson(&abs);
                break;
            case 0: //退出通讯录
                exitMenu();
                break;
            default:
                exitMenu();
                break;
            }
        }

    system("pause");
    
    return 0;
}
